  • Question
    Why do I get so upset when my boyfriend goes out?

    If he is engaging in behavior that is suspicious, then you have a right to not trust them. If he is going out with his friends all the time on weeknights, or going out late on weekends without you, and he is past a certain age and it is not really the standard behavior for his demographic, again, you have a right to be a little bit jealous. But if none of those things are going on, and you can't let your friend go out with his friends once in a while, or get jealous anytime he is talking to another person, that's a reflection on your insecurities. Then you have to figure out where these insecurities are coming from, why you're feeling this way and work on fixing them, otherwise the lack of trust will destroy your relationship over time.
  • Question
    Why do I worry when my boyfriend goes out?

    There are a lot of reasons why you might feel anxious. It’s natural to worry if your boyfriend has given you reason to be concerned, like refusing to tell you where he’s going or what he’s doing, or behaving inappropriately when you’re not with him. If your boyfriend has never done anything like that and you still worry, it might be because you had trust problems in a previous relationship. Help clarify your worries by thinking about what exactly it is you’re afraid of. Try to identify what’s triggering those specific fears so you can resolve them.
  • Question
    Should I text my boyfriend when he’s out with his friends?

    It depends a lot on the kind of relationship you have with your boyfriend. In general, it’s best to save texting for when something urgent comes up, since blowing up his phone with texts will interrupt his time with his friends. However, if you and your boyfriend text each other all the time anyway, it’s probably fine. You can always ask him how he feels about it, too!
  • Question
    What happens when you don’t trust your boyfriend?

    Trust is a key element in any healthy and successful relationship. If you feel like you can’t trust your boyfriend, it’s important to communicate with him openly and honestly. Tell him how you feel in a way that doesn’t sound accusatory, and make a suggestion about what he could do to reassure you. For example, “I feel worried and insecure when you’re out with friends and I don’t hear from you. Can you check in with me occasionally while you’re out?” If you’re in a serious relationship and trust is a major issue, consider asking him to go to couples counseling with you.
  • Question
    Is it okay to call my boyfriend when I'm sad when he is out with his friends?

    If you're feeling upset or down in the dumps, it's totally fine to reach out to your boyfriend, even if he's busy. Just keep in mind that your boyfriend may want to hang out with his friends longer, so he may not stop hanging out with them right away. However, you can always ask him to hang out with you later or the next day.
